The team and I were asked to make it easier for frontline managers to stay on top of their tasks by connecting Rever with Microsoft Teams. Our goal was to reduce the need to switch between apps, make important updates easier to find, and create a simple, user-friendly experience that helps managers stay focused.
The team and I were asked to make it easier for frontline managers to stay on top of their tasks by connecting Rever with Microsoft Teams. Our goal was to reduce the need to switch between apps, make important updates easier to find, and create a simple, user-friendly experience that helps managers stay focused.

Pain Points
Pain Points
Understanding the Frustrations
Understanding the Frustrations
With our audit in hand, we dug deeper into how managers were actually using the platform. Through user feedback and behavior analysis, we uncovered the biggest roadblocks getting in their way—some expected, some surprising.
With our audit in hand, we dug deeper into how managers were actually using the platform. Through user feedback and behavior analysis, we uncovered the biggest roadblocks getting in their way—some expected, some surprising.
👀 Too Many Disruptions
👀 Too Many Disruptions
Important updates were getting lost in emails or buried in Rever, making it hard to stay on top of tasks.
Important updates were getting lost in emails or buried in Rever, making it hard to stay on top of tasks.
🔄 Constant App Switching
🔄 Constant App Switching
Managers had to jump between Rever and Teams just to take simple actions, breaking focus and slowing them down.
Managers had to jump between Rever and Teams just to take simple actions, breaking focus and slowing them down.
⚠️ Lost Progress
⚠️ Lost Progress
Without auto-save, users risked losing work when moving between tasks or sections.
Without auto-save, users risked losing work when moving between tasks or sections.
🔎 Cluttered Search
🔎 Cluttered Search
Finding the right information took too long, leading to repeated searches and wasted time.
Finding the right information took too long, leading to repeated searches and wasted time.

Solution
Solution
A Seamless, Smarter Workflow
A Seamless, Smarter Workflow
With a clear understanding of the challenges, we focused on making the experience smoother, more intuitive, and less disruptive. Here’s how we tackled each issue head-on:
With a clear understanding of the challenges, we focused on making the experience smoother, more intuitive, and less disruptive. Here’s how we tackled each issue head-on:

🔔
Smart Notifications
Instead of flooding managers with endless updates, we redesigned notifications to be more relevant and actionable. Now, they only see what matters—right where they already work.
🔗
Deep Links &
Scrollable Modals
No more jumping between apps just to take action. Clicking a notification now takes users exactly where they need to be, with interactive modals that let them review and respond without ever leaving Teams.
💾
Auto-Save to
Prevent Lost Work
Lost progress was a huge frustration, so we introduced an automatic save feature. Now, work is saved in real time, preventing accidental loss and rework.
📌
Always-Visible
Information Panel
Managers needed key data at their fingertips, so we designed a persistent information panel. No more digging through multiple tabs—everything stays accessible at all times.


Impact
Impact
Faster, Smarter Workflows
Faster, Smarter Workflows
By simplifying the experience and reducing unnecessary steps, managers could now stay focused and get things done with less friction. Here’s what changed:
✅ 56% increase in repeated search actions within 30 days – Finding the right information became easier, reducing frustration.
✅ 12.17% boost in total user sessions – More managers actively engaged with the platform, showing improved usability.
✅ Higher user satisfaction – Feedback highlighted reduced frustration from missed notifications and lost work.
By simplifying the experience and reducing unnecessary steps, managers could now stay focused and get things done with less friction. Here’s what changed:
✅ 56% increase in repeated search actions within 30 days – Finding the right information became easier, reducing frustration.
✅ 12.17% boost in total user sessions – More managers actively engaged with the platform, showing improved usability.
✅ Higher user satisfaction – Feedback highlighted reduced frustration from missed notifications and lost work.

Lessons Learned
Lessons Learned
Balancing simplicity and functionality was key. We had to ensure notifications were helpful without being overwhelming and that new workflows actually made tasks easier, not more complicated.
Another big challenge was managing user permissions within Microsoft Teams. Working closely with engineers from the start ensured a smooth integration that didn’t compromise security or user access.
Balancing simplicity and functionality was key. We had to ensure notifications were helpful without being overwhelming and that new workflows actually made tasks easier, not more complicated.
Another big challenge was managing user permissions within Microsoft Teams. Working closely with engineers from the start ensured a smooth integration that didn’t compromise security or user access.
